hermes-workspace is an agent orchestration repository at outsourc-e/hermes-workspace; GitHub metadata summarizes it as: Native web workspace for Hermes Agent — chat, terminal, memory, skills, inspector. Its recorded primary language is JavaScript. License metadata lists MIT. GitHub metadata shows about 3,126 stars. The project homepage is https://hermes-workspace.com.
